The overall land space in OpenSim fell this month by over 3,000 customary area equivalents, the entire variety of registered customers fell by simply over 1,000, and the variety of lively month-to-month customers dropped by 425 in comparison with this time final month.

The area loss was attributable to the truth that Discovery Grid didn’t report its area totals this month. In April, the grid reported 5,178 customary area equivalents.

As well as, a number of grids didn’t report their stats this month, together with Kater and Friends, ProxyNet, Caribou Grid, and Resurgence. Every of those grids has reported tons of of lively customers earlier this yr. If the grid has moved, please let me know at maria@hypergridbusiness.com.

The numerical losses weren’t attributable to 3rd Rock Grid’s closure yesterday, since that grid nonetheless confirmed up as lively for the previous 4 weeks and did report its stats. Its loss will present up in subsequent month’s stats report.

The overall land space on OpenSim’s public grids reached the equal of 135,700 customary areas this month, down from final month’s all-time excessive — and nonetheless a number of instances greater that the entire land space of Second Life.

The largest gainer by way of land space was OSgrid, which gained 1,160 new customary area equivalents, sustaining its standing as the most important public grid in OpenSim. It was adopted in development numbers by ZetaWorlds with 1,024 new areas and Wolf Territories Grid with 384 new areas.

On the similar time, the variety of lively customers dropped to 47,195.

Wolf Territories Grid retained their first-place place by site visitors numbers.

I’m now monitoring a complete of two,661 OpenSim grids, of which 307 have been lively, and 249 revealed their statistics this month. Our stats don’t embrace most of the grids working on DreamGrid which is a distribution of OpenSim since these are typically non-public grids.

OpenSim is a free open-source, digital world platform, that’s much like Second Life and permits folks with no technical expertise to shortly and cheaply create digital worlds and teleport to different digital worlds. These with technical expertise can run OpenSim worlds on their servers totally free utilizing both DreamGrid, the official OpenSim installer for individuals who are extra technically inclined, or every other distribution, whereas industrial internet hosting begins at lower than $5 a area.
